Heatstroke

All of this hot and humid weather lately has gotten me thinking about the dangers of heatstroke.

Heatstroke can be the serious and often fatal result of a dog’s prolonged exposure to excessive heat. Below are the signs of heatstroke and the actions you should take if your dog is overcome.

Early Stages:
• Heavy panting.
• Rapid breathing.
• Excessive drooling.
• Bright red gums and tongue.
• Standing 4-square, posting or spreading out in an attempt to maintain balance.

Advanced Stages:
• White or blue gums.
• Lethargy, unwillingness to move.
• Uncontrollable urination or defecation.
• Labored, noisy breathing.
• Shock.

If your dog begins to exhibit signs of heatstroke, you should immediately try to cool the dog down:
• Apply rubbing alcohol to the dog’s paw pads.
• Apply ice packs to the groin area.
• Hose down with water.
• Allow the dog to lick ice chips or drink a small amount of water.
• Offer Pedialyte to restore electrolytes.

Check your dog’s temperature regularly during this process. Once the dog’s temperature has stabilized at between 100 to 102 degrees, you can stop the cool-down process.  If you cannot get your pet cooled down and you begin to see signs of advanced heatstroke, take your pet to the veterinarian immediately.
